Spare wheel 255 55 20

Evening all. I went to fit my spare wheel today back in the cradle after swapping from 255 50 20s to 255 55 20s with at tyres. after fitting the new tyres it will not go in the cradle. The car is a my 65 on add blue.

Has any one had the same issue and what did you do to cure it.

it should go in but its tight. I have a 275/45x21 wich is the pretty much same diameter as a 255/55x20 (mne is 30.7" yours is 31") on my spare and its a squeeze (mine is a MY16 with adblue as well). It might be down to the bigger tread on the AT tyres. Try letting some air out. I find I have to get the front (side nearest the center of the car) in first then it will come up into the wheel bay OK. I also have the fixed towbar fitted and it clears this as well.
